linux查看cron

什么是crond?

crond(Cron Daemon)是Linux系统中的一个定时任务调度服务,它可以根据预先设定的时间表执行用户定义的任务,通过使用crond,用户可以轻松地在固定时间或周期性地执行重复的任务,而无需手动启动和停止这些任务。

成都创新互联从2013年成立,先为南昌等服务建站,南昌等地企业,进行企业商务咨询服务。为南昌企业网站制作PC+手机+微官网三网同步一站式服务解决您的所有建站问题。

如何查看crond进程是否运行?

在Linux系统中,有多种方法可以查看crond进程是否正在运行,以下是一些常用的方法:

1、使用ps命令

ps命令是用于显示当前系统进程状态的命令,我们可以使用ps命令结合grep命令来查找crond进程,具体操作如下:

ps aux | grep crond

如果输出中包含crond,则表示crond进程正在运行,如果没有输出或者输出中不包含crond,则表示crond进程未运行。

2、使用systemctl命令(适用于使用systemd的系统)

对于使用systemd的系统,可以使用systemctl命令来检查crond服务的状态,具体操作如下:

systemctl status crond.service

如果输出中显示active (running),则表示crond进程正在运行,如果显示其他状态,如inactive (dead)disabled,则表示crond进程未运行。

3、查看日志文件

crond进程的日志信息通常记录在/var/log/syslog/var/log/cron文件中,我们可以查看这些日志文件来判断crond进程是否正在运行。

cat /var/log/syslog | grep crond

或者

cat /var/log/cron | grep crond

如果输出中包含与crond相关的日志信息,那么表示crond进程正在运行,否则,表示crond进程未运行。

4、使用ss命令(适用于使用iproute2的系统)

对于使用iproute2的系统,可以使用ss命令来查看网络连接状态,从而间接判断crond进程是否正在运行,具体操作如下:

ss -tn state established | grep LISTEN | grep crond

如果输出中包含与crond相关的连接信息,那么表示crond进程正在运行,否则,表示crond进程未运行,需要注意的是,这种方法可能不是最准确的,但在某些情况下可以提供有用的信息。

文章题目:linux查看cron
文章来源:http://www.stwzsj.com/qtweb/news36/4386.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联